Output 110867aba001f2bdf91fd198b1ae33716e024339739fabf9f6d50622117b58ff:0

value
4270000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d33ec49bb8b8f3bbe2ac155f5f06295dcfd6716 OP_EQUAL
address
3MrdTcRZx1rAAgWmmEomwHLBn5Ck4DmVJy
transaction
110867aba001f2bdf91fd198b1ae33716e024339739fabf9f6d50622117b58ff
confirmations
363500
spent
true